| 种类 | Data Query |
| 默认目录 | Visual FoxPro Catalog\Foundation Classes\Data Query |
| 类 | _execsp |
| 基类 | Custom |
| 类库 | _dataquery.vcx |
| 父类 | _custom |
说明
该类用于 sql pass through,并可执行一个宿主数据库(如 Microsoft SQL Server)中的存储过程。
使用该类的方法是:将其拖放到一个项目或表单中,或从“组件管理库”的“数据项”快捷菜单中选择“添加至项目”或“添加至表单”命令。将该类放落到表单上时,Visual FoxPro 将该类的图标放在表单上,这时可以指定合适的属性值,并提供必要的输入和输出对象。在将该类拖放到项目中时,可以选择添加该类或创建一个子类。
需要添加用来指定参数和连接信息的代码,这样本类可以在一个临时表中返回执行结果的集合。
有关使用基本类的详细内容,请参阅“Visual FoxPro 基本类的使用指南”。
| 属性、事件、方法程序 | 说明 |
| LUseSQLSyntax 属性 | 指定是否使用 Server Exec 语法。 默认值:.F. |
| DoSQL 方法程序 | 运行一个 sql pass through 语句。 语法:DoSQL( ) 返回值:无 参数:无 |
| GetSQL 方法程序 | 从 sql pass through 语句获得执行结果。 语法:GetSQL( ) 返回值:无 参数:无 |
| aParams[1,0] 属性 | 类的内部属性。 |
| cCursorName 属性 | 类的内部属性。 |
| cSpname 属性 | 类的内部属性。 |
| cSQL 属性 | 类的内部属性。 |
| hConnectHandle 属性 | 类的内部属性。 |
| ProcessError 方法程序 | 类的内部方法程序。 |
| SetParams 方法程序 | 类的内部方法程序。 |
| SetSQL 方法程序 | 类的内部方法程序。 |